Senior Grinding Machine Operator information

What is the difference between Senior Grinding Machine Operator vs Grinding Machine Operator?

AspectSenior Grinding Machine OperatorGrinding Machine Operator
CertificationsTypically requires more advanced certifications or extensive experienceBasic certifications or on-the-job training
Work EnvironmentMore complex machinery, higher responsibilityStandard grinding machines, routine tasks
Job ResponsibilitiesSupervising operations, troubleshooting, quality controlOperating grinding machines, basic maintenance
Industry UsageManufacturing, metalworking, aerospaceManufacturing, metalworking

The main difference between a Senior Grinding Machine Operator and a Grinding Machine Operator lies in experience, responsibilities, and complexity of tasks. Senior operators often oversee operations and handle more advanced machinery, while standard operators focus on routine grinding tasks. Both roles are essential in manufacturing and metalworking industries, but the senior position requires more expertise and leadership skills.

What does a senior grinding machine operator do?

A senior grinding machine operator oversees the operation of grinding machines to shape and finish metal or other materials to precise specifications. They set up, adjust, and monitor equipment, ensure quality standards are met, and may troubleshoot issues. Experience with machine tools, safety protocols, and attention to detail are essential for this role.

Position Summary:

Join our dynamic team as a Machinist, where you'll play a critical role in ensuring our production runs smoothly and efficiently. If you're an experienced machinist, have a knack for precision, and a passion for problem-solving, this may be the perfect opportunity for you. You'll be responsible for performing machine changeovers and adjustments with accuracy and speed, ensuring our operations maintain the highest quality standards.

Shift Hours: 7:00 AM to 13:30 PM, with opportunities for overtime.

What You'll Do:

Master of Machines: Set up and operate a variety of machines including lathes, cutters, borers, millers, grinders, presses, drills, and CNC machines.

Precision Alignment: Position and align controls or mount gears, cams, or templates to set cutting speeds, depths, feed rates, and angles with precision.

Quality Assurance: Step machines through cycles to ensure specified timing, clearance, and tolerances, and observe operations to inspect first-run workpieces.

Tooling Expertise: Position and align cutting tools into holders, and select and adjust alignment of drills, cutters, dies, guides, and holding devices.

Troubleshooting Pro: Troubleshoot machine and setup issues swiftly and efficiently.

Blueprint Savvy: Study blueprints, layouts, or charts to visualize work sequences, dimensions, and tooling instructions.

Mentor and Trainer: Train and assist colleagues, fostering a collaborative and knowledgeable team environment.

Continuous Improvement: Actively participate in continuous improvement, kaizen, quality, and cycle time reduction initiatives.

Policy Adherence: Perform all responsibilities in accordance with company standards, policies, and procedures.

Versatility: Take on additional duties as assigned to support our team's success.

What You Bring:

  • Educational Foundation: High School Diploma or equivalent.
  • Experience: 3-5 years of experience in machine setting is preferred.
  • Technical Know-How: Capable of performing machine changeovers and adjustments with precision and efficiency on all machines.
  • Lubrication Knowledge: Understanding of coolant and cutting oils.
  • Tech Savvy: Basic knowledge of Microsoft Office and Windows.
  • Coding Skills: Familiarity with Fanuc G & M codes is a plus.
  • CNC Expertise: Hands-on experience with CNC machines.
